Jägersteig Zabrat Leitersteig

This very steep climb rises above Lengberg in Tirol. Expect 57 to 97 minutes. The hardest 500 metres average 55.8% and start 1.6 km in, so the worst of it lands when you are already committed. It faces north: the shady side, where snow stays longest. The nearest named summit, Beim Grenzstein, is 752 m away. At 50.0 TEP it is harder than almost every climb in the catalogue. Graded demanding mountain hiking, meaning footing matters more than fitness in places.
